Data is Big Business!
Why is that?
Interestingly enough, data is considered to be an asset due to its use for risk mitigation, revenue optimization, and business improvement; thus making data an integral asset (Inspired Techs, 2016). Data is big business and like any asset, it must be protected from unauthorized users or misuse. All things considered, if someone changes the information in an organization's customer database and adds fictitious data/information, this incident has the potential to destroy an organization's reputation along with causing a loss of productivity and revenue due to the downtime being spent to resolve the issues (BALTZAN, 2017).
Equally, there are many other business risks associated with data security such as employee mobility, email, unpatched servers or other devices, BYOD (Bring Your Own Device), third-party services, and the cloud to name a few (Schiff, 2015). These are all potential business risks when it comes to data security, but a combination that comes to mind as the most disastrous is employee mobility and negligence in conjunction with BYOD (Bring Your Own Device). As an illustration, when I'm mobile, I use my work cell phone to perform some significantly important tasks that involve confidential data. However, if I just logged on to any free wi-fi and began to work, I have now become a business risk as a great deal of free wi-fi connections are not secure.
All in all, data security is a big deal and is at an all-time high. As environments become more complex and fast-paced the need to secure data is essential, but can often be overlooked. Therefore, in my experience, to minimize security breaches it is crucial to perform a risk assessment to identify pertinent and valuable data along with having systems and procedures in place to keep it secure.
The importance of securing data is at an all-time high as businesses store all types of sensitive and confidential data; therefore, making it a high priority to remain secure not only for the business itself but also for its consumers, employees, and vendors.
